WebDigestive Enzymes. Digestive enzymes are proteins that break down food for digestion. They also aid in metabolism and detoxification. There are four main types of digestive enzymes: amylase, protease, lipase, and cellulase. Each one is responsible for breaking down different foods (i.e., lipase breaks down fat, and amylase breaks down starches). Web11 jun. 2024 · To see how fast your stomach empties its contents, one or more of these tests may be recommended: Scintigraphy. This is the most important test used in making a diagnosis of gastroparesis. It involves eating a light meal, such as eggs and toast, that contains a small amount of radioactive material. Web8 jul. 2024 · For instance, enzymes in the intestines work best at around 8 pH, whereas enzymes in the stomach work best at about pH 1.5 because the stomach is much more acidic. Cofactors Some enzymes... Web14 jan. 2024 · Enzyme activity measures how fast an enzyme can change a substrate into a product. Changes in temperature or acidity can make enzyme reactions go faster or slower. Enzymes work best under certain conditions, and enzyme activity will slow down if conditions are not ideal.
